Transaction 4421eae91ca7248316b26ce4f53530823af2c4d9975eb0b359dc17a7d616c115
1 Input
1 Output
-
4421eae91ca7248316b26ce4f53530823af2c4d9975eb0b359dc17a7d616c115:0
- value
- 13528854
- script pubkey
- OP_0 OP_PUSHBYTES_20 1109676779096252bd8b01f505ca3dc4ee5cd55d
- address
- bc1qzyykwemep93990vtq86stj3acnh9e42apkjeej